[ASP.NET Core] Blazor server side资源索引 (长期更新)

博客当笔记系列. 收录各种资源

前言

总的来说, Blazor 是一个很新鲜的事物.

它的最大特点是极大地加速了UI的开发效率.

然而, 要活用Blazor的话, 比MVC要难一个等级,  毕竟MVC是输出静态HTML, 好理解.  Blazor是生成更动态的界面.

这表示Blazor需要一个更长的学习过程.

现在收录一些链接. 以后遇到的继续添加.

官方路线图

2019年末的资料 :  https://www.youtube.com/watch?v=MetcuX1OHD0&list=PLReL099Y5nRd04p81Q7p5TtyjCrj9tz1t

主要内容

https://visualstudio.microsoft.com/zh-hans/vs/  Visual Studio 下载

https://visualstudio.microsoft.com/zh-hans/vs/preview/ 预览版下载

Win7/2008 需要 https://docs.microsoft.com/zh-cn/dotnet/core/install/dependencies?tabs=netcore31&pivots=os-windows

https://support.microsoft.com/zh-cn/help/2533623/microsoft-security-advisory-insecure-library-loading-could-allow-remot

https://www.microsoft.com/en-us/download/details.aspx?id=52685

微软官方的Blazor教程 (不建议编程入门者阅读)
https://docs.microsoft.com/zh-cn/aspnet/core/blazor/?view=aspnetcore-3.1

ASP.NET Core 机制 (不建议编程入门者阅读)
https://docs.microsoft.com/zh-cn/aspnet/core/fundamentals/?view=aspnetcore-3.1&tabs=windows

本人关注的github项目 , 全部与要做的事情有关

https://github.com/BlazorPlus?tab=stars

某风格UI系列:

Ant.Design Blazor :

https://github.com/ant-design-blazor/ant-design-blazor 演示地址: https://ant-design-blazor.gitee.io/

Bootstrap Blazor :

https://github.com/ArgoZhang/BootstrapBlazor 演示地址: http://blazor.sdgxgz.com/

Element Blazor :

https://gitee.com/wzxinchen/blazui 演示地址: http://blazui.com:9000

Material Blazor

https://github.com/SamProf/MatBlazor 演示地址 https://www.matblazor.com/

常见编程任务方案系列

如何在切换页面的时候, 保持页面状态.

https://github.com/BlazorPlus/BlazorDemoKeepPageState

https://www.cnblogs.com/zhgangxuan/p/d001_keeppagestate.html

https://www.bilibili.com/video/BV1g54y1R7uX/

如何实现多Tab的应用程序

https://github.com/BlazorPlus/BlazorDemoMultiPagesTab

实验性项目

用Xamarin技术, 在 Android/iOS 里运行Blazor

https://docs.microsoft.com/mobile-blazor-bindings/

https://devblogs.microsoft.com/aspnet/mobile-blazor-bindings-experiment/

https://channel9.msdn.com/Events/dotnetConf/Focus-on-Blazor/Mobile-Blazor-Bindings-Using-Blazor-to-build-mobile-apps

Blazor 官方路线 :

https://www.infoq.com/news/2019/10/blazor-client-ui-dotnet-30/

其他杂项链接

https://github.com/dotnet/aspnetcore Asp.Net Core 本身的源代码

https://gitter.im/aspnet/Blazor 在gitter上参与Blazor聊天

https://github.com/AdrienTorris/awesome-blazor 额外的推荐blazor资源的列表, 里面有超多资源.

https://devblogs.microsoft.com/aspnet/category/blazor/ blazor博客

其他下载型链接

https://visualstudio.microsoft.com/zh-hans/vs/  Visual Studio 下载

https://visualstudio.microsoft.com/zh-hans/vs/preview/ 预览版下载

https://dotnet.microsoft.com/download

https://dotnet.microsoft.com/download/visual-studio-sdks

https://dotnet.microsoft.com/download/dotnet/5.0

其他

https://blog.stevensanderson.com/2019/11/18/2019-11-18-webwindow-a-cross-platform-webview-for-dotnet-core/

https://docs.microsoft.com/en-us/microsoft-edge/webview2/

https://github.com/dotnet/try

(0)

相关推荐

  • ASP.NET Core 商城 nopCommerce,一款沉淀13年的电商开源佳作!

    技术在不断更新迭代,.NET 6 的正式版也即将正式发布,在.NET Core 开源项目方面,CMS的代表作是SiteServer,商城的开源系统有没有什么代表作? 肯定是有的,强烈推荐这套开源免费的 ...

  • ASP.NET Core微服务最佳实践eShopOnContainers

    为了推广.Net Core,微软为我们提供了一个开源Demo-eShopOnContainers,这是一个使用Net Core框架开发的,跨平台(几乎涵盖了所有平台,windows.mac.linux ...

  • .NET 6 Preview 3 中 ASP.NET Core 的更新和改进

    原文:bit.ly/2Qb56NP作者:Daniel Roth译者:精致码农-王亮.NET 6 预览版 3 现已推出,其中包括许多对新的 ASP.NET Core 改进.以下是本次预览版的新内容:更小 ...

  • 温故知新,.Net Core遇见Blazor(FluentUI),属于未来的SPA框架

    TaylorShi dotNET跨平台 今天什么是BlazorBlazor是一个使用.NET生成交互式客户端WebUI的框架:使用C#代替JavaScript来创建信息丰富的交互式UI.共享使用.NE ...

  • Blazor 基础入门

    dotNET跨平台 今天 以下文章来源于amazingdotnet ,作者WeihanLi Blazor 基础知识 Intro Blazor 是微软在 .NET 里推出的一个 WEB 客户端 UI 交 ...

  • ASP.NET Core学习路线图

    "作为 ASP.NET Core 开发者,我接下来应该学习什么?",下面将介绍需要学习的东西,其中包括:依赖注入.数据库.缓存.日志.模板引擎.实时通信.测试.任务调度.设计模式等 ...

  • 在CentOS8中部署Asp.net Core 5.0 WebApi

    在CentOS8中部署Asp.net Core 5.0 WebApi

  • Hosting in .NET Core

    Johnny Qian dotNET跨平台 今天在.NET Core中,Host负责应用程序的启动和生命周期管理.除此之外,在Host中还可以设置日志(Logging).配置(Configuratio ...

  • C#+web=? 微软Blazor

    C#开发可以用Blazor在今后写前端渲染的网页了!   - C#(C sharp)是什么? C#是微软公司发布的一种面向对象的.运行于.NET Framework和.NET Core(完全开源,跨平 ...

  • ASP.NET Core 5.0 的新增功能

    本文重点介绍 ASP.NET Core 5.0 中最重要的更改,并提供相关文档的链接. ASP.NET Core MVC 和 :::no-loc(Razor)::: 改进 通过模型绑定将日期/时间绑定 ...